excel表格里的公式怎么做的

excel表格里的公式怎么做的

Excel表格里的公式可以通过以下几种方式来实现:使用函数、运算符、引用单元格、嵌套公式。其中,使用函数是最为常见和重要的一种方式,因为Excel内置了大量功能强大的函数,可以大大提高数据处理的效率。接下来,将详细介绍这些方法,并提供一些常见的公式示例和使用技巧。

一、使用函数

Excel提供了非常丰富的内置函数,这些函数可以用来进行各种各样的计算和数据处理。常用的函数包括:SUM、AVERAGE、IF、VLOOKUP、HLOOKUP等。

1.1、SUM函数

SUM函数用于对一组数值进行求和。这是Excel中最基本的函数之一,但却非常强大和常用。

=SUM(A1:A10)

这个公式会将A1到A10单元格中的数值进行求和。

1.2、AVERAGE函数

AVERAGE函数用于计算一组数值的平均值。

=AVERAGE(B1:B10)

这个公式会计算B1到B10单元格中的数值的平均值。

1.3、IF函数

IF函数是一个逻辑函数,用于根据条件返回不同的值。它的基本结构如下:

=IF(条件, 值1, 值2)

例如:

=IF(C1>100, "大于100", "小于等于100")

这个公式表示如果C1单元格的值大于100,则返回“大于100”,否则返回“小于等于100”。

1.4、VLOOKUP函数

VLOOKUP函数用于在表格的第一列中查找某个值,并返回查找值所在行中指定列的值。

=VLOOKUP(查找值, 查找区域, 返回列号, [匹配类型])

例如:

=VLOOKUP(D1, A1:B10, 2, FALSE)

这个公式表示在A1到B10区域的第一列中查找D1单元格的值,并返回查找到的值所在行的第二列的值。

二、使用运算符

运算符是Excel公式中的重要组成部分,包括算术运算符、比较运算符、文本运算符和引用运算符。

2.1、算术运算符

算术运算符包括加(+)、减(-)、乘(*)、除(/)、幂(^)等。

=A1 + B1

=A1 - B1

=A1 * B1

=A1 / B1

=A1 ^ B1

这些公式分别表示对A1和B1单元格的数值进行加、减、乘、除和幂运算。

2.2、比较运算符

比较运算符用于比较两个值,包括等于(=)、不等于(<>)、大于(>)、小于(<)、大于等于(>=)、小于等于(<=)等。

=A1 = B1

=A1 <> B1

=A1 > B1

=A1 < B1

=A1 >= B1

=A1 <= B1

这些公式分别表示比较A1和B1单元格的数值是否相等、不等、大于、小于、大于等于和小于等于。

三、引用单元格

引用单元格是Excel公式的基础,通过引用单元格,可以实现自动更新公式结果。当引用的单元格中的值发生变化时,公式结果也会自动更新。

3.1、相对引用

相对引用是指引用单元格的位置相对于公式所在单元格的位置。例如:

=A1 + B1

当这个公式从C1单元格复制到C2单元格时,会自动变为:

=A2 + B2

3.2、绝对引用

绝对引用是指引用单元格的具体位置,不会随公式的位置变化而变化。使用美元符号($)来表示绝对引用。例如:

=$A$1 + B1

当这个公式从C1单元格复制到C2单元格时,仍然保持为:

=$A$1 + B2

四、嵌套公式

嵌套公式是指在一个公式中使用另一个公式。嵌套公式可以实现更加复杂的计算和数据处理。

4.1、嵌套IF函数

嵌套IF函数是指在一个IF函数中使用另一个IF函数。例如:

=IF(A1>100, "大于100", IF(A1>50, "大于50", "小于等于50"))

这个公式表示如果A1单元格的值大于100,则返回“大于100”;否则,如果A1单元格的值大于50,则返回“大于50”;否则,返回“小于等于50”。

4.2、嵌套其他函数

除了IF函数之外,还可以嵌套其他函数。例如,可以将SUM函数嵌套在IF函数中:

=IF(A1>100, SUM(B1:B10), SUM(C1:C10))

这个公式表示如果A1单元格的值大于100,则对B1到B10单元格的数值求和;否则,对C1到C10单元格的数值求和。

五、公式调试和优化

在使用Excel公式时,可能会遇到公式错误或性能问题。下面介绍一些常见的调试和优化方法。

5.1、错误检查

Excel提供了多种错误检查工具,可以帮助发现和解决公式中的错误。例如,使用“错误检查”功能可以自动检查表格中的公式错误,并提供解决建议。

5.2、使用公式求值工具

公式求值工具可以逐步计算公式的中间结果,帮助理解和调试复杂公式。使用方法是:选中公式所在单元格,点击“公式”选项卡中的“公式求值”按钮,然后逐步计算公式。

5.3、优化公式性能

在处理大数据量时,复杂公式可能会导致性能问题。可以通过以下方法优化公式性能:

  • 减少重复计算:将重复使用的计算结果存储在单独的单元格中,然后引用该单元格。
  • 使用数组公式:数组公式可以一次性处理多个值,减少公式的数量和计算量。
  • 避免使用过多的嵌套公式:嵌套公式过多会增加计算复杂度和错误率,尽量简化公式结构。

六、常见公式示例

下面提供一些常见的Excel公式示例,帮助读者快速上手和应用。

6.1、计算总和

=SUM(A1:A10)

6.2、计算平均值

=AVERAGE(B1:B10)

6.3、条件求和

=SUMIF(A1:A10, ">100", B1:B10)

这个公式表示对A1到A10单元格中大于100的值对应的B1到B10单元格的数值求和。

6.4、查找值

=VLOOKUP(D1, A1:B10, 2, FALSE)

6.5、条件计数

=COUNTIF(A1:A10, ">100")

这个公式表示统计A1到A10单元格中大于100的值的个数。

6.6、文本连接

=A1 & " " & B1

这个公式表示将A1单元格的文本和B1单元格的文本连接起来,中间用一个空格分隔。

七、进阶技巧

7.1、使用数组公式

数组公式可以一次性处理多个值,常用于复杂的数据计算和分析。数组公式需要使用Ctrl+Shift+Enter组合键输入。

例如,计算两个数组的对应元素之和:

=SUM(A1:A10 * B1:B10)

输入上述公式后,按下Ctrl+Shift+Enter,公式会自动加上花括号:

{=SUM(A1:A10 * B1:B10)}

7.2、使用命名区域

命名区域可以提高公式的可读性和易用性。在“公式”选项卡中,点击“定义名称”按钮,可以为单元格区域定义一个名称。

例如,将A1到A10区域命名为“Sales”,可以在公式中使用该名称:

=SUM(Sales)

7.3、使用数据透视表

数据透视表是Excel的强大功能之一,可以快速汇总和分析大量数据。在“插入”选项卡中,点击“数据透视表”按钮,可以创建一个数据透视表。

数据透视表可以根据需要进行拖拽和筛选,生成各种图表和报表,极大地提高数据分析的效率。

八、总结

Excel表格里的公式是数据处理和分析的核心工具。通过使用函数、运算符、引用单元格和嵌套公式,可以实现各种复杂的计算和数据处理。同时,掌握公式调试和优化方法,可以提高公式的准确性和性能。希望本文的介绍和示例能够帮助读者更好地理解和使用Excel公式,提升工作效率和数据分析能力。

相关问答FAQs:

1. 如何在Excel表格中添加公式?

在Excel表格中添加公式非常简单。首先,选中你想要添加公式的单元格。然后,在该单元格的输入栏中输入等号(=),后面跟上你想要使用的公式。例如,若想要求和A1和B1单元格的值,可以输入"=A1+B1"。按下回车键即可得到计算结果。

2. 如何复制公式到其他单元格?

若想要将一个单元格中的公式复制到其他单元格中,可以使用Excel的自动填充功能。选中包含公式的单元格,然后将鼠标悬停在单元格的右下角,直到光标变成十字箭头。然后,按住鼠标左键并拖动光标到要填充的单元格区域。松开鼠标即可复制公式到其他单元格。

3. 如何在Excel中使用常用的数学函数?

Excel提供了各种数学函数,可以方便地进行数值计算。若想要在Excel中使用这些函数,只需在单元格中输入函数名,后面跟上括号,并在括号内输入相应的参数。例如,若想要计算平均值,可以输入"=AVERAGE(A1:A5)",其中A1:A5是要计算平均值的单元格范围。按下回车键即可得到计算结果。常用的数学函数包括SUM(求和)、MAX(最大值)、MIN(最小值)等。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5017311

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部